Huawei Canada has an immediate 12-month contract job opening for a Senior Researcher-Computer Vision and Image Processing.

About the team:

Founded in 2012, the Noah’s Ark lab has evolved into a prominent research organization with notable achievements in academia and industry. The lab’s mission focuses on advancing artificial intelligence and related fields to benefit the company and society. Driven by impactful, long-term projects, the aim is to enhance state-of-the-art research while integrating innovations into the company's products and services, including LLMs, RL, NLP, computer vision, AI theory, and Autonomous driving.

Responsibilities:
  • Independently contribute to research and development efforts within the area of computer vision and machine learning.
  • Collaborate closely with cross-functional teams to integrate image/video processing solutions into the broader real-world application system.
  • Mentor and guide junior engineers and interns, fostering a collaborative and innovative team environment.
  • Contribute to the development of our intellectual property portfolio through patent filings and publications.
  • Stay abreast of the latest research and advancements in computer vision and machine learning. Proactively identify opportunities for innovation.
  • Independently manage projects and deliver high-quality results within established timelines.
About the ideal candidate:
  • Advanced degree (Ph.D. is an asset) in Computer Science, Robotics, or a related field with a focus on computer vision and machine learning.
  • Deep understanding of computer vision and image processing algorithms and techniques, such as diffusion models, image generation, image editing, image super-resolution, and so on.
  • Excellent problem-solving and analytical skills, with the ability to tackle complex technical challenges.
  • A strong publication record in top-tier AI conferences/journals (e.g., CVPR, ICCV, ECCV, NeurIPS, ICML, ICLR, AAAI, etc.).

Huawei aims to support a French‑speaking work environment for its employees in Quebec. We have taken steps to avoid requiring a language other than French for this position. However, proficiency in English is essential for this role for the following reasons:

The person will be required to communicate regularly with colleagues located outside Quebec, where English is the primary language used for communication between offices. In addition, the nature of the tasks related to this position, which falls within a highly specialized field of artificial intelligence, also requires knowledge of English.
